Wilfred Reilly – spiked columnist and author of Taboo: 10 Facts You Can’t Talk About – returns to The Brendan O’Neill Show. Wilfred and Brendan discuss the end of affirmative action, the myth of systemic racism and why race-faking is on the rise.
